From independence in 1991 to 2020, four cities in the oblast were designated as cities of regional significance (municipalities), which had self-government under city councils, while the oblast's remaining 12 cities were located in 22 raions (districts) as cities of district significance, which are subordinated to the governments of the raions. ...

The oblast has 22 raions, 16 cities, 29 towns (smt), and 1,465 villages. Physical geography. Most of Chernihiv oblast lies within the Dnipro Lowland. It is a somewhat swampy plain, sloping from the northeast (200–220 m above sea level) to the southwest (100–150 m above sea level).

There are 16 populated places in Chernihiv Oblast, Ukraine, that have been officially granted city status by the Verkhovna Rada, the country's parliament. Settlements with more than 10,000 people are eligible for city status although the status is typically also granted to settlements of historical or regional importance.
